Output 66af600d1f37eefd0796fcbc10bc5b0308ee9ddb8bff297797ff51e196677083:0

value
294523
script pubkey
OP_0 OP_PUSHBYTES_20 507a8613054a5f890904e25084ea08cbbabb4a7d
address
bc1q2pagvyc9ff0cjzgyufggf6sgewatkjnaym68eh
transaction
66af600d1f37eefd0796fcbc10bc5b0308ee9ddb8bff297797ff51e196677083
confirmations
1661
spent
true